summ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Sterrett <mr_bones_@gentoo.org>2010-11-15 22:57:27 +0000
committerMichael Sterrett <mr_bones_@gentoo.org>2010-11-15 22:57:27 +0000
commit90cfea4cbf2ee179267a9e4cd7d49352ce3b9659 (patch)
tree4cae23e307f083f9d68b22391bd8be4c11724611 /games-fps/alienarena
parentFix prll compilation (diff)
downloadgentoo-2-90cfea4cbf2ee179267a9e4cd7d49352ce3b9659.tar.gz
gentoo-2-90cfea4cbf2ee179267a9e4cd7d49352ce3b9659.tar.bz2
gentoo-2-90cfea4cbf2ee179267a9e4cd7d49352ce3b9659.zip
old
(Portage version: 2.1.8.3/cvs/Linux i686)
Diffstat (limited to 'games-fps/alienarena')
-rw-r--r--games-fps/alienarena/Manifest13
-rw-r--r--games-fps/alienarena/alienarena-20100504.ebuild86
-rw-r--r--games-fps/alienarena/files/alienarena-20100504-fixups.patch54
3 files changed, 0 insertions, 153 deletions
diff --git a/games-fps/alienarena/Manifest b/games-fps/alienarena/Manifest
index 0879697a33e7..64f58b847f7b 100644
--- a/games-fps/alienarena/Manifest
+++ b/games-fps/alienarena/Manifest
@@ -1,17 +1,4 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
-AUX alienarena-20100504-fixups.patch 1593 RMD160 0dda6b277581067fa288f9b1e2273461e4777533 SHA1 13e419221e765c119ef762605ed0514b5eafb536 SHA256 f302d4b7d32cc91f7a0f2ae1ba71f18e1a675b4adb2d118424802991ff6e64ff
-DIST alienarena-linux20100504.zip 352048649 RMD160 06eb5bffaa7055aaa92e8f707bc2b8b685376030 SHA1 118b3d469c7462f7838950ff319ca39b107706b2 SHA256 731dd7f6f5b3f531ac289a8ed4303512bb182c51a3c41d803d81c26c545c9bf1
DIST alienarena7_45-Linux20100726.zip 378720472 RMD160 d20e167c66dec8ec072ecbf5833a4a4b46458a17 SHA1 9c982d097d885af0cbd06bfbe6c4185936c43c4d SHA256 89cbfe2c97d3297c9cb38a847cb20844e8c435323a9a5b4cdb305536cda8c4d0
-EBUILD alienarena-20100504.ebuild 2228 RMD160 40ee98d21c078b0688c2a5ad7e63ed09dbf5ab33 SHA1 ef6adcb458200ec90126dd2636ed5941afdf3916 SHA256 381b282870ff563231382458ab1a4bb59237dce5e59ef639094f4095759bbf5e
EBUILD alienarena-20100726.ebuild 2194 RMD160 fa01a3bee37e88472411fbc80159d19644fd6dad SHA1 fa14bd8e2c2f9fac9e756c2550164b71d0f33727 SHA256 10d2c135b768f94ff6afc68ae7dc2e61b752dd620230db77d82830b34921e529
MISC ChangeLog 4295 RMD160 710cb4fe599eab7eb78aef3675e93760ed2189cf SHA1 d0a81177bd02b18ee9469d7be3d115ac407abaa8 SHA256 85427f41ee3cfeab752f49ac86719d55582f4422206b182bc7b57686e25a0701
MISC met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ea SHA1 be5251fa1dacef5c41b74761bb1c8c54fb633b9e S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.16 (GNU/Linux)
-
-iEYEARECAAYFAkycV5YACgkQ9/cejkQaxBCDuQCdEsyCh9905JbDWLXONKad1ehP
-R+gAn23RTfH0rb91VBSSYdCRx8bkkgzg
-=FWqz
------END PGP SIGNATURE-----
diff --git a/games-fps/alienarena/alienarena-20100504.ebuild b/games-fps/alienarena/alienarena-20100504.ebuild
deleted file mode 100644
index 8103017b2bd2..000000000000
--- a/games-fps/alienarena/alienarena-20100504.ebuild
+++ /dev/null
@@ -1,86 +0,0 @@
-# Copyright 1999-2010 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/games-fps/alienarena/alienarena-20100504.ebuild,v 1.4 2010/07/11 12:26:57 fauli Exp $
-
-EAPI=2
-inherit eutils games
-
-MY_PN=alienarena7_40
-DESCRIPTION="Fast-paced multiplayer deathmatch game"
-HOMEPAGE="http://red.planetarena.org/"
-SRC_URI="http://icculus.org/alienarena/Files/${PN}-linux${PV}.zip"
-
-LICENSE="GPL-2 free-noncomm"
-SLOT="0"
-KEYWORDS="amd64 x86"
-IUSE="dedicated opengl"
-
-UIRDEPEND="media-libs/jpeg
- media-libs/openal
- media-libs/libvorbis
- virtual/glu
- virtual/opengl
- x11-libs/libXxf86dga
- x11-libs/libXxf86vm"
-RDEPEND="opengl? ( ${UIRDEPEND} )
- !opengl? ( !dedicated? ( ${UIRDEPEND} ) )
- net-misc/curl"
-UIDEPEND="x11-proto/xf86dgaproto
- x11-proto/xf86vidmodeproto"
-DEPEND="${RDEPEND}
- opengl? ( ${UIDEPEND} )
- !opengl? ( !dedicated? ( ${UIDEPEND} ) )
- dev-util/pkgconfig
- app-arch/unzip"
-
-S=${WORKDIR}/${MY_PN}/source
-
-src_prepare() {
- rm -f ../*/*.so
- sed -i \
- -e 's:\($(SHLIBLDFLAGS)\):$(LDFLAGS) \1:' \
- Makefile \
- || die "sed failed"
- epatch "${FILESDIR}"/${P}-fixups.patch
-}
-
-src_compile() {
- emake \
- ARCH="unknown" \
- OSTYPE="linux" \
- OPTIMIZED_CFLAGS=no \
- WITH_DATADIR=yes \
- WITH_LIBDIR=yes \
- DATADIR="${GAMES_DATADIR}"/${PN} \
- LIBDIR="$(games_get_libdir)"/${PN} \
- $(use opengl && ! use dedicated && echo BUILD=CLIENT) \
- $(! use opengl && use dedicated && echo BUILD=DEDICATED) \
- $(use opengl && use dedicated && echo BUILD=ALL) \
- $(use opengl || use dedicated || echo BUILD=CLIENT) \
- || die "emake failed"
-}
-
-src_install() {
- cd release
- exeinto "$(games_get_libdir)"/${PN}
- doexe game.so || die "doexe failed"
- dosym . "$(games_get_libdir)"/${PN}/arena
- dosym . "$(games_get_libdir)"/${PN}/data1
-
- if use opengl || ! use dedicated ; then
- newgamesbin crx ${PN} || die "newgamesbin crx failed"
- make_desktop_entry ${PN} "Alien Arena"
- fi
-
- if use dedicated ; then
- newgamesbin crded ${PN}-ded || die "newgamesbin crded failed"
- fi
-
- cd "${WORKDIR}"/${MY_PN}
- insinto "${GAMES_DATADIR}"/${PN}
- doins -r arena botinfo data1 || die "doins failed"
- newicon aa.png ${PN}.png || die "newicon failed"
- dodoc docs/readme.txt
-
- prepgamesdirs
-}
diff --git a/games-fps/alienarena/files/alienarena-20100504-fixups.patch b/games-fps/alienarena/files/alienarena-20100504-fixups.patch
deleted file mode 100644
index f5eb279f64ec..000000000000
--- a/games-fps/alienarena/files/alienarena-20100504-fixups.patch
+++ /dev/null
@@ -1,54 +0,0 @@
-diff -ru alienarena7_40.orig/source/client/cl_scrn.c alienarena7_40/source/client/cl_scrn.c
---- alienarena7_40.orig/source/client/cl_scrn.c 2010-03-20 17:18:58.000000000 -0400
-+++ alienarena7_40/source/client/cl_scrn.c 2010-05-02 14:36:49.000000000 -0400
-@@ -1306,7 +1306,7 @@
- value = cl.frame.playerstate.stats[atoi(token)];
- if (value >= MAX_IMAGES)
- Com_Error (ERR_DROP, "Pic >= MAX_IMAGES");
-- if (cl.configstrings[CS_IMAGES+value])
-+ if( cl.configstrings[CS_IMAGES+value][0] )
- {
- SCR_AddDirtyPoint (x, y);
- SCR_AddDirtyPoint (x+23*scale, y+23*scale);
-diff -ru alienarena7_40.orig/source/game/p_weapon.c alienarena7_40/source/game/p_weapon.c
---- alienarena7_40.orig/source/game/p_weapon.c 2010-03-12 23:22:38.000000000 -0500
-+++ alienarena7_40/source/game/p_weapon.c 2010-05-02 14:36:49.000000000 -0400
-@@ -175,6 +175,21 @@
-
- game = gi.cvar("game", "", 0);
-
-+#ifdef DATADIR
-+ if ( game && *game->string ) {
-+ sprintf( name, DATADIR"/%s/%s", game->string, filename );
-+ *file = fopen( name, "rb" );
-+ if( *file )
-+ return 1;
-+ }
-+ sprintf( name, "%s/%s/%s", DATADIR, GAMEVERSION, filename );
-+ *file = fopen (name, "rb");
-+ if( *file )
-+ return 1;
-+
-+ return -1;
-+#else
-+
- if (!*game->string) //if there is a gamedir try here first
- sprintf (name, "%s/%s", GAMEVERSION, filename);
- else
-@@ -188,6 +203,7 @@
- else
- return 1;
-
-+
- if(!found) { //try basedir
- sprintf (name, "%s/%s", GAMEVERSION, filename);
- *file = fopen (name, "rb");
-@@ -200,6 +216,8 @@
- }
- else
- return -1;
-+#endif
-+
- }
-
- /*